Fluctuations in Brent crude oil prices and exchange rates, along with tax increases, continue to be reflected in fuel prices as discounts and hikes. While there will be a discount of 2 lira and 44 kuruş on diesel fuel at midnight, with this discount reflected at the pump, the price of diesel will be 57 lira and 3 kuruş in Istanbul and 58 lira and 6 kuruş in Ankara.

HOW ARE FUEL PRICES CALCULATED?
Fuel prices are calculated by refineries based on the average prices of refined products in the Mediterranean market, which includes Turkey, and changes in the dollar exchange rate. As a result of this calculation, the prices applied by distribution companies may show slight variations due to competition and freedom among companies and cities.
EPGIS HAD DECIDED NOT TO ANNOUNCE PRICE CHANGES
After the Energy Market Regulatory Authority (EPDK) filed a complaint against EPGIS, the only union that announces changes in prices, the union stated that it would not share fuel price changes with the public until the legal process is concluded.
